Essential Spare Parts: Keeping Ships Sailing Smoothly
Maintaining a vessel in peak working condition requires more than just routine maintenance. A vital aspect is the availability of essential spare parts. These pieces ensure that any unexpected breakdown can be addressed promptly, minimizing downtime and ensuring safe passage. From everyday items like light bulbs to critical mechanisms such as engines and steering gear, a well-stocked inventory of spare parts is paramount for the smooth operation of any ship.
A comprehensive spare parts database should be updated to reflect the specific needs of each vessel. This includes identifying not just part numbers but also compatibility with multiple ship models and engine types. Successful inventory control is key to ensuring the right spare parts are readily on hand when needed, preventing delays and potential disruptions to a vessel's schedule.
Global Shipping of Vessel Components
The transport of vessel components across international borders presents a unique set of obstacles. Considerations such as strict customs regulations, varying documentation requirements, and the potential of injury during transit must be carefully managed. To ensure a smooth and successful shipment, companies often utilize on specialized logistics firms with expertise in international logistics.
- Suitable packaging and labeling are crucial to protect components during transit and facilitate smooth customs inspection.
- Coverage against potential loss or damage is also highly recommended.
